Transaction 1425090b6b2417bf5021ca89e717b94f252f400ff3a288b3d7080dadb51d375a
1 Input
2 Outputs
- 1425090b6b2417bf5021ca89e717b94f252f400ff3a288b3d7080dadb51d375a:0
- 1425090b6b2417bf5021ca89e717b94f252f400ff3a288b3d7080dadb51d375a:1
value 10867022
address 131cSsK2MnfzBgpgHuGuyVqfpsHLHCyr1h
value 3622559823
address 1Ldv9P14VwTwdTSNKyWYpD37Baep1RLtfv